Sigmund Wolsungssohn
Cyclopedia of Biblical, Theological and Ecclesiastical Literature
Search for
Resource Toolbox
in Norse mythology, was a celebrated hero who was invulnerable and proof against poison, and who drank the cup of poison intended for his brother without injury to himself. He became the father, by the beautiful Danish queen Borghild, of Helgi Hundingstboter and Sigurd Fafnirstddter. .
